What Is Salesforce?

Salesforce is a large technology company based in the United States. It was founded in 1999. The company provides cloud-based software that helps businesses manage customers, sales, marketing, and support services.

Instead of installing software on computers, users log in online and use the system through the internet. This way of working is called cloud computing.

Why the Cloud Shape Is Important

The cloud is not just decoration. It connects directly to the company’s business model.

Before cloud computing, businesses had to:

  • Buy expensive software
  • Install it on office computers
  • Maintain servers
  • Update systems manually

Salesforce changed this system. Companies could simply log in online and start working.

The cloud in the logo reminds people of this major change in technology.

It represents innovation and progress.

The Font Style Used in the Logo

The font used in the Salesforce logo is:

  • Rounded
  • Clean
  • Sans-serif
  • Easy to read

‘Sans-serif’ means the letters do not have small decorative lines at the ends.

The rounded letters match the soft cloud shape. This creates balance in the design.

The font looks modern but not too heavy.
